'Pure light experience' opens at the Jaavu Spa at Amilla Fushi

The Jaavu Spa at Amilla Fushi, a luxury resort based in the Maldives, has introduced Sensora Light Therapy, a new multi-sensory immersive experience that combines light, sound and vibration therapies.

It was developed by physicist Anadi Martel, who has studied the therapeutic effects of light for more than 40 years, and features an advanced colour-light system that is designed to charge the brain's electrical field, as well as positively interact with various bio-rhythms such as brainwaves, breathing and heartbeat.

Benefits include deeper relaxation, enhanced alertness and a reduction in chronic pain conditions. It can also be used to treat insomnia, fatigue, anxiety and depression.

“Sensora offers a pure light experience of exquisite beauty, bringing peace to the mind and balance to the autonomic nervous system," explains Martel.

"It supports the body’s homeostasis and has been clinically proven to bring the brain at rest, effortlessly reducing stress and inducing deep relaxation," he adds.

The Jaavu Spa is offering four 25-minute sessions: Relax, Energy, Balance and Meditation. Each session uses a combination of colours, light rhythms and modulated frequencies.
